WASHINGTON, In response to escalating concerns
related to falls and
fall-related injuries among the aging population, top
health and safety organizations led by the
Home Safety Council, The National
Council on the Aging (NCOA) and the Archstone Foundation, have
collaborated in
an initiative entitled Falls Free: Promoting a National Falls Prevention
Action
Plan. Among the
thirty-six strategies outlined in the plan, they include:
* Creating
national web-based clearinghouses to disseminate consumer
information and resources about falls
prevention
* Increasing the number of adults who have an annual medication review
conducted by a health care provider or pharmacist and insure this review
includes an adequate
focus on falls and fall-related injury prevention,
with the goal of reducing or eliminating
medications that increase falls
risk
* Conducting a strategically planned consumer
education campaign to
increase awareness of falls risks associated with medication use
* Identifying best practice information about effective strategies to
reduce falls inside
and outside the home
* Supporting consumer adoption of home modifications aimed at falls
prevention by featuring examples that are attractive, aesthetically
appropriate for
home environments, simple to understand, easy to
implement, affordable, and effective
* Developing a public policy agenda to promote falls prevention in America
at the national
, state, and local levels
Experts also advocate a cross-cutting approach to effectively move
the
action plan forward and promote interdisciplinary activities to identify,
synthesize and translate
falls prevention information in the areas of
communications, marketing, public policy and advocacy
."

The Archstone Foundation is
currently focusing the majority
of its resources to address the following four
issue areas, with an emphasis on funding California
-based initiatives:
* Elder Abuse and Neglect
* Fall Prevention
* End-of-Life
Issues
* Responsive grantmaking to address emerging needs within society's aging
population
.8 percent to 12 percent in this time period.cfsan insoluble
